Volodymyr Zelenskyy is the President of Ukraine, having taken office in May 2019. A former comedian and television producer, he gained prominence through his role in the television series 'Servant of the People,' where he played a schoolteacher who unexpectedly becomes president. Zelenskyy ran for office as a political outsider, campaigning on anti-corruption and reform agendas. His leadership has been particularly noted during the ongoing conflict with Russia, where he has sought to rally international support for Ukraine's sovereignty and territorial integrity.
